pcm5'-3' exoribonuclease 1; Pacman (pcm) encodes an exoribonuclease that degrades decapped mRNA. It is involved in epithelial closure, male fertility, apoptosis and growth control. (1613 aa)
SkpASKP1-related A (SkpA) encodes a subunit of Skp, Cullin, F-box (SCF)-containing ubiquitin ligase complexes. It regulates centrosome duplication, chromatin condensation, cell cycle progression, cell polarity, dendrite pruning and endoreduplication. (162 aa)

amonAmontillado (amon) encodes a member of the Prohormone Convertase (PC) family of proteolytic enzymes. PCs generally recognize conserved basic amino acid sequences within protein precursors to direct catalysis of specific cleavage. amon product directly cleaves sli protein and may also target the propeptide encoded by Akh. It is also required for the production of bioactive neuropeptide hormones (e.g. those encoded by Hug, Crz, Ms, Capa and sNPF); Belongs to the peptidase S8 family. (654 aa)
